Faculty of Science Research & Ethics Committee holds Special Seminar, May 8

The Research & Ethics Committee of the Faculty of Science will hold its Special Seminar with the theme: Interdisciplinary Research: A Veritable Tool for Future Innovation and Development as follows:

Date: Thursday, May 8, 2025
Time: 4:00p.m.
Venue: Faculty of Science Boardroom/Zoom (Hybrid)
